Что такое CDN и зачем необходимы сети передачи материалов
CDN является собой географически рассредоточенную систему для быстрой распространения веб-контента клиентам. Сеть состоит из узлов, расположенных в разных локациях мира. Основная функция CDN состоит в минимизации периода загрузки веб-страниц, изображений и видеофайлов. Методика передаёт сведения с близлежащего географического пункта, снижая расстояние между устройством pin up casino зеркало юзера и первоисточником сведений.
Вопрос производительности подгрузки порталов
Производительность подгрузки веб-ресурсов влияет на пользовательский восприятие и деловые результаты организации. Замедленная отдача контента наращивает показатель отказов и снижает продажи. Юзеры ждут моментальной загрузки страниц пин ап, задержка в несколько секунд вызывает неблагоприятную отклик.
Пространственное дистанция между сервером и клиентом создаёт естественные барьеры транспортировки сведений. Обращение от пользователя из Азии к машине в Европе покрывает тысячи километров, увеличивая латентность. Каждый маршрутизатор на маршруте следования пакетов добавляет миллисекунды паузы.
Значительная нагрузка на единственный узел тормозит исполнение запросов всех клиентов. Пиковые периоды создают цепочки запросов, которые узел не поспевает выполнять. Недостаточная пропускная возможность линии делается критичным участком при отправке мультимедийного материалов.
Современные веб-страницы содержат множество элементов: картинки, ролики, скрипты и таблицы стилей. Совокупный размер подгружаемых документов pin up составляет нескольких мегабайт. Портативные устройства восприимчивы к трудностям скорости из-за нестабильности мобильных каналов.
Как действует сеть распространения содержимого
Система доставки материалов действует по механизму территориального размещения дубликатов данных между серверами. Поставщик CDN устанавливает узлы присутствия в различных областях, формируя международную инфраструктуру. Когда пользователь запрашивает веб-страницу, система устанавливает ближний к нему узел.
DNS-маршрутизация отправляет обращение к подходящему узлу на базе территориального положения посетителя. Алгоритмы исследуют нагрузку узлов, доступность каналов и стабильность связи. Платформа назначает узел с кратчайшим сроком отклика.
Краевой узел контролирует существование запрашиваемого данных в региональном репозитории. Если дубликат присутствует и современна, машина передаёт информацию клиенту. Отсутствие документа пин ап казино инициирует вызов к источнику для извлечения оригинала.
Загруженный контент размещается на пограничном пункте для последующих запросов. Дальнейшие посетители из области принимают информацию из локального кэша без запроса к главному узлу. Механизм копирования согласует контент между узлами присутствия. Модификация файлов запускает инвалидацию неактуальных дубликатов в рассредоточенной системе.
Фундаментальные компоненты CDN-инфраструктуры
Инфраструктура сети передачи содержимого включает из соединённых технических составляющих. Каждый модуль выполняет особые функции пин ап в процессе транспортировки информации юзерам.
- Краевые машины находятся географически близко к конечным клиентам. Серверы содержат сохранённые дубликаты материалов и обрабатывают входящие обращения. Распределение серверов по континентам уменьшает реальное расстояние отправки сведений.
- Центральный машина содержит первоначальные варианты всех файлов веб-ресурса. Пограничные узлы взывают к первоисточнику при отсутствии контента в региональном кэше. Основное репозиторий обеспечивает актуальность информации в распределённой структуре.
- Платформа администрирования содержимым координирует работу всех узлов системы. Платформа мониторит статус машин, рассредоточивает нагруженность и регулирует кэшированием. Административная интерфейс обеспечивает конфигурировать правила выполнения документов.
- Балансировщики нагрузки распределяют поступающий поток между доступными машинами. Системы анализируют нагрузку пунктов и отправляют запросы к менее разгруженным серверам. Система предотвращает переполнение при внезапном увеличении трафика.
Сохранение документов на распределенных машинах
Кэширование является собой сохранение реплик документов на территориально распространённых машинах. Система обеспечивает хранить неизменный материал поблизости к пользователям, уменьшая период отправки. Краевые пункты создают местные дубликаты фотографий, роликов, таблиц стилей и скриптов.
Подходы записи определяют условия хранения разнообразных категорий контента. Постоянные документы размещаются на долгий период, поскольку редко модифицируются. Переменный контент требует частого актуализации или исключения из кэша. Параметры времени существования влияют на соотношение между современностью и производительностью доставки.
Механизм очистки удаляет старые варианты данных из рассредоточенного репозитория. При модификации материалов пин ап казино платформа передаёт сигналы краевым серверам о нужде обновления. Система очистки гарантирует синхронизацию сведений между точками присутствия.
Заголовки HTTP регулируют поведением сохранения на разных ступенях инфраструктуры. Команды Cache-Control определяют правила сохранения и модификации файлов. Параметры ETag обеспечивают сверять актуальность содержимого без полной подгрузки. Условные обращения минимизируют транспортировку данных при отсутствии правок.
Как CDN снижает нагрузку на центральный узел
Рассредоточение вызовов между периферийными машинами освобождает исходный машину от обработки повторяющихся вызовов. Основная масса запросов к постоянному материалам обслуживаются местными узлами без участия центрального машины. Главная узел исполняет лишь особые обращения и динамический содержимое.
Запись постоянных элементов убирает потребность неоднократной транспортировки одинаковых данных. Картинки, видеоролики и таблицы стилей загружаются с основного сервера однократно, далее предоставляются из кэша. Сокращение вызовов к центральному машине высвобождает процессорные мощности для сложных действий.
Пропускная возможность линии главного сервера расходуется рациональнее при использовании CDN. Отправка мультимедийного контента происходит через распространённую систему серверов. Основной машина передаёт данные только на пункты присутствия, а не каждому юзеру.
Пространственное рассредоточение нагрузки блокирует перенагрузку центрального пункта в моменты значительной посещаемости. Максимальные нагрузки рассредоточиваются между серверами в разнообразных регионах. Устойчивость платформы pin up увеличивается благодаря дублированию возможностей между самостоятельными узлами.
Оборона от перенагрузок и DDoS-атак
Система доставки контента гарантирует оборону веб-ресурсов от рассредоточенных нападений типа отказ в работе. Географическое распределение узлов позволяет абсорбировать огромные объёмы опасного потока без влияния на функционирование. Атакующие вызовы распределяются между множеством серверов вместо сосредоточения на единственном сервере.
Фильтрация потока на этапе пограничных узлов блокирует сомнительные запросы до достижения основного узла. Механизмы анализируют паттерны поведения и обнаруживают необычную поведение. Системы машинного обучения определяют признаки автоматизированных нападений и ботнетов. Блокирование злонамеренных IP-адресов выполняется самостоятельно.
Лимитирование скорости запросов пин ап казино блокирует переполнение от отдельного источника. Механизм rate limiting задаёт максимальное количество запросов с адреса за промежуток. Превышение лимита ведёт к промежуточной блокированию отправителя.
Запасная мощность распространённой структуры позволяет преодолевать с внезапными скачками законного потока. Масштабируемость системы обеспечивает исполнение выросшего количества обращений без деградации производительности. Автономное переназначение нагрузки нейтрализует отказ конкретных серверов при вторжениях.
Плюсы и недостатки CDN
Применение сети передачи содержимого обеспечивает множество плюсов для владельцев веб-ресурсов. Технология устраняет критические вопросы быстродействия пин ап и функционирования.
- Ускорение загрузки веб-страниц наращивает довольство пользователей и улучшает пользовательские факторы. Сокращение времени отклика благоприятно сказывается на продажи и финансовые результаты.
- Уменьшение нагрузки на основной сервер сберегает вычислительные возможности и издержки на структуру. Оптимизация пропускной способности линии сокращает расходы на объём.
- Повышение надёжности гарантирует работоспособность веб-ресурса при сбоях отдельных серверов. Географическое резервирование оберегает от местных системных неполадок.
- Защита от DDoS-атак блокирует неработоспособность сайта при злонамеренных манипуляциях. Распространённая структура принимает вредоносный объём без воздействия на законных посетителей.
Недостатки технологии требуют анализа при подготовке развёртывания. Цена предложений поставщиков может быть высокой для инициатив с большими массивами трафика. Конфигурация сохранения изменяемого контента требует работы программистов. Зависимость от стороннего провайдера создаёт опасности при системных неполадках.
Где используются сети передачи содержимого
Сети распространения материалов получают использование в различных областях онлайн бизнеса. Технология превратилась стандартом для компаний, работающих с большими объёмами объёма.
Сервисы потокового видео применяют CDN для доставки контента миллионам аудитории одновременно. Платформы онлайн-кинотеатров обеспечивают показ видео без задержек. Распространённая архитектура обрабатывает с пиковыми нагруженностями во момент выходов известных картин.
Интернет-магазины применяют CDN для ускорения подгрузки каталогов изделий и фотографий изделий. Оперативная отдача содержимого важна для превращения посетителей в клиентов. Промедления при просмотре товаров вызывают к уменьшению покупок.
Информационные сайты применяют рассредоточенную инфраструктуру для обработки пиков потока при размещении резонансных материалов. Система гарантирует работоспособность ресурса при внезапном увеличении количества аудитории. Изображения и видеоматериалы загружаются стремительно вне зависимости от пространственного расположения пользователей.
Игровые платформы доставляют обновления через CDN миллионам клиентам. Рассредоточение файлов установки pin up выполняется продуктивнее через географически близкие серверы. Корпоративные ресурсы и образовательные системы применяют методику для глобального покрытия.
Leave a reply